Umahi Raises Fresh Questions as 2027 Politics and Insecurity Debate Intensifies



(Minister of Works David Umahi. Photo by Channels Tv)

Minister of Works David Umahi has expressed deep concern over the deteriorating security situation in Nigeria, suggesting that the current surge in violence is connected to political maneuvering ahead of the 2027 general elections.

Speaking at a road project flag-off in Gombe State, Umahi questioned why insecurity tends to intensify whenever elections are approaching, and called for security matters to be kept free from political manipulation or exploitation.

He alleged that certain politicians are deliberately fueling instability in a bid to seize power in 2027, warning that such individuals would face divine consequences.

He stressed that anyone complicit in violence for political gain would ultimately be held accountable.

The minister, a former Ebonyi State governor, also expressed solidarity with President Bola Tinubu, urging Nigerians to remain supportive and prayerful, while assuring that the current wave of insecurity is temporary and that the country would eventually return to stability.
